Sampling right now on 2/20/16. Comes in a 12-ounce can. Can chilled down to 36 degrees F in my beer cooler and poured in to a vintage "Michelob" pilsner glass.

Brew pours a hazy 'grapefruit juice' in color with a half-finger fizzy white head that doesn't last long at all. Really no lacing to speak of. Aroma is of 'Lemon tart' zest for the most part. Pretty much is said for the taste with a light hint of wheat and finishes sour and a bit dry. Lighter-bodied with good carbonation. Overall, I enjoyed this one.

Had on tap at the Pig & Fiddle. L: Pours a fairly clear straw with a foam cap that disappears almost as soon as it pours.

S: Potent lemony nose.

T: Has a very lemony tart palate like unsweetened carbonated lemon juice with a little wheat and malt character in the background to restrain it slightly.

F: Puckeringly tart, light effervescent and very refreshing.

O: A refreshing beer you can drink all day.

Can.

A: Moderate lemon (coriander), followed by a sharp, over-ripe lacto sourness.

A: Light golden golden color, totally clear with a massive white head of uniform micro-bubbles that slowly recedes to a thin film.

T: Citrusy, lemon, followed by sharp bite of the lacto sourness, a faintly breadiness carries on the finish.

M: Light bodied. moderately high carbonation, effervescent character. The beer is highly attenuated and very refreshing.

O: Pretty solid; the aroma isn’t great, but personally I really enjoy the sharp lacto sourness. It makes for a highly refreshing beer and/or a great palette cleanser.
